Isn't qpopper just a server?
I user pulsar for my pop3 server for my network, but I use fetchmail to
pull in my mail. Then I set my clients to look at my server (zeus) for
mail.
my .fetchmailrc
---------------------------------------------------------------------------------
set invisible # suppress "Received:" line fetchmail adds
set no bouncemail
poll "pop3.server.here" # ***
change as appropriate ***
protocol pop3
username "username" # *** change as appropriate ***
password "password" # *** change as appropriate ***
fetchall
nokeep # delete successfully received
messages
mda "/usr/bin/procmail -d %T" # pass message to the local MDA
